The site of the original Fort McRee, built in 1830 on the eastern end of Perdido Key (then known as Foster's Bank), was in the channel in the middle of Pensacola Pass by 1979. Pensacola Pass has been dredged since 1883 to maintain a channel into Pensacola Bay for United States Navy and other ships.
The present-day Port of Pensacola occupies approximately 50 acres of landfill at the southern terminus of Barracks Street in downtown Pensacola, on the site of the former Commendencia Street and Tarragona Street wharves. The Port has eight 33' deep draft berths, 265,000 square feet of warehouse space, and on-dock rail service.
A portion of Mammoth Cave National Park and the cave for which it is named is located in western Hart County.. The Fisher Ridge Cave System is located in Hart County. As of 2018 it has been mapped to a length of 125 miles (201 km) and is the fifth-longest cave in the United States and the tenth-longest cave in the world.

Fox Chase is located in northern Bullitt County 16 miles (26 km) south of downtown Louisville.It is bordered on its west side by Interstate 65, with the closest access from Exit 121 (John Harper Highway) 0.5 miles (0.80 km) north of Fox Chase.
